Is 12900k enough for 4090?

An 850W PSU for a 4090 and 12900k should be fine assuming you don't heavily overclock your 4090 by raising the power limit - keep it at 100%, which should be 450W for a 4090. The 12900k should be consuming roughly 100W during MSFS use.

What power supply is recommended for RTX 4090?

With that in mind, Nvidia recommends at least an 850W power supply to run an RTX 4090. While that is a good baseline that should cover most buyers, it doesn't give you a lot of detail and doesn't address the new power connector Nvidia debuted with this new generation of cards.

What is the power problem with RTX 4090?

A few weeks ago, some early adopters of Nvidia's new flagship RTX 4090 GPU began reporting that the cards' power connectors were overheating and melting their plastic casing, sometimes causing damage to the outrageously fast and expensive GPUs. For Nvidia's part, the company is still looking into the failures.

How powerful will the 4090 be?

While the GeForce RTX 4090 ostensibly packs the same 450W total graphics power rating as the 3090 Ti, real-world power use comes in a bit higher, and Nvidia adopted the new 12VHPWR 16-pin cable for ATX 3.0 power supplies, which is designed to handle higher GPU power needs.

How much power does 3090 draw vs 4090?

Power Draw

RTX 3090 has a TDP of 350W and NVIDIA recommends a 750W PSU to run it, while the RTX 4090 has a TDP of 450W and NVIDIA recommends an 850W PSU to run it.

What is the failure rate of 4090?

GN has now published its findings regarding the failing RTX 4090 power connectors. According to GN, the failure rate of the 12VHPWR power connectors is quite small as it only lies between 0.05-0.1%.
